Transaction 03fae954cfadf83132d7be1431e1fc302aaad02340cffee9d29a1b45fb7a5a59

1 Input
2 Outputs
  • 03fae954cfadf83132d7be1431e1fc302aaad02340cffee9d29a1b45fb7a5a59:0
  • value  20414084
    address  1LEEgz5Du5saR26dYWyZPsYajYZgb5RyhS
  • 03fae954cfadf83132d7be1431e1fc302aaad02340cffee9d29a1b45fb7a5a59:1
  • value  9950000
    address  1FF46ngybpWcnJxoRxYMppSpJ7XTyjCiwu